Makefile 1.52 KB
Newer Older
1
DOCUMENTROOT=/www/pages
2
INCLUDES=$(DOCUMENTROOT)/include
3 4
OWN = -o root -g root
INSTDOCS = 0644
5
#INSTALL = install
6 7
DOCS=       favicon.ico \
            robots.txt
8
#CONFS=      autocampars.xml            
9
SYSCONFDIR   = /etc
10
CONFDIR      = $(SYSCONFDIR)/elphel393
11

12 13
PHP_SCRIPTS=i2c.php \
            camvars.php \
14 15 16 17
            ccam.php \
            diag_utils.php \
            framepars.php \
            parsedit.php \
Andrey Filippov's avatar
Andrey Filippov committed
18
            phpinfo.php \
19 20
            snapfull.php \
            tuneseq.php
21

Oleg Dzhimiev's avatar
Oleg Dzhimiev committed
22 23
PHPINCLUDES=i2c_include.php \
            show_source_include.php \
24
            elphel_functions_include.php
Andrey Filippov's avatar
Andrey Filippov committed
25
            
26 27
all:
	@echo "make all in src"
28 29
	@echo "REMOTE_IP =$(REMOTE_IP)"
	@echo "REMOTE_USER =$(REMOTE_USER)"
30 31 32

install:
	@echo "make install in src"
33
	$(INSTALL) $(OWN) -d $(DESTDIR)$(DOCUMENTROOT)
34
	$(INSTALL) $(OWN) -d $(DESTDIR)$(INCLUDES)
35 36
	$(INSTALL) $(OWN) -m $(INSTDOCS) $(DOCS) $(DESTDIR)$(DOCUMENTROOT)
	$(INSTALL) $(OWN) -m $(INSTDOCS) $(PHP_SCRIPTS) $(DESTDIR)$(DOCUMENTROOT)
37
	$(INSTALL) $(OWN) -m $(INSTDOCS) $(PHPINCLUDES) $(DESTDIR)$(INCLUDES)
38 39
	$(INSTALL) $(OWN) -d $(DESTDIR)$(SYSCONFDIR)
	$(INSTALL) $(OWN) -d $(DESTDIR)$(CONFDIR)
40

41 42 43 44
#	$(INSTALL) $(OWN) -m $(INSTDOCS) -T autocampars.xml $(DESTDIR)$(CONFDIR)/autocampars0.xml
#	$(INSTALL) $(OWN) -m $(INSTDOCS) -T autocampars.xml $(DESTDIR)$(CONFDIR)/autocampars1.xml
#	$(INSTALL) $(OWN) -m $(INSTDOCS) -T autocampars.xml $(DESTDIR)$(CONFDIR)/autocampars2.xml
#	$(INSTALL) $(OWN) -m $(INSTDOCS) -T autocampars.xml $(DESTDIR)$(CONFDIR)/autocampars3.xml
45 46
clean:
	@echo "make clean in src"